Damsel bugs may not be well known to many people, but they are an important group of predators in agricultural crops, gardens and woodlands.

They belong to the family Nabidae, which is part of the order Hemiptera, commonly known as true bugs.

These insects have piercing-sucking mouthparts, which they use to feed on other insects and mites.

Identification and Characteristics

Damsel bugs are easily identified by their elongated body, raptorial front legs, and long antennae. They have bulging eyes and tubular-sucking mouthparts.

The front pair of legs is slightly swollen and has inconspicuous spines.

Some species of damsel bugs have wings that extend beyond the tip of the abdomen, while others have shorter wings that cover only the wing pads.

Diverse Habitats and Distribution

Damsel bugs are found in a wide range of habitats, including fields, gardens, and woodlands.

They are distributed throughout North America, Europe, and the Neotropical region.

Some species are found only in specific regions, while others have a more widespread distribution.

The Life Cycle: From Egg to Adult

Like all true bugs, damsel bugs undergo incomplete metamorphosis, which means they have three life stages: egg, nymph, and adult.

The female lays her eggs on the leaves or stems of plants near her prey. The eggs hatch into nymphs, which resemble the adult but are smaller and lack wings.

Nymphs go through several instars before reaching adulthood.

Adult damsel bugs are active predators, feeding on a wide range of insects and mites.

They are known to be effective predators of pest insects such as aphids, spider mites, and thrips.

Some species, such as Nabis americoferus, Nabis roseipennis, and Nabis (Tropiconabis) capsiformis Germar, are known to be particularly effective predators of pest insects.

Natural Pest Management Allies

Damsel bugs are a type of true bug that are often overlooked, but play a crucial role in protecting agricultural crops.

These small, predaceous insects are generalist predators, meaning they feed on a variety of insect pests such as aphids, caterpillars, corn earworm, armyworm, mites, thrips, and spider mites.

They are especially effective against small caterpillars, making them a valuable asset in pest management.

Damsel bugs have piercing-sucking mouthparts that they use to extract the body fluids of their prey.

How do damsel bugs help farmers and gardeners?

Damsel bugs are considered beneficial insects because they help farmers and gardeners by preying on other insects that can damage crops and plants.

They are voracious predators that feed on a variety of pests, including aphids, leafhoppers, caterpillars, and moth eggs.

By controlling the population of these pests, damsel bugs help to protect crops and plants from damage, which can lead to higher yields and healthier plants.

What is the life span of a damsel bug?

The lifespan of a damsel bug varies depending on the species and environmental conditions.

In general, damsel bugs have a lifespan of several months to a year. They typically overwinter as adults and emerge in the spring to mate and lay eggs.

The eggs hatch into nymphs, which develop through several stages before becoming adults.

Damsel bugs are most active during the warm summer months, when they are most likely to be spotted in gardens and agricultural fields.

How can you identify a damsel bug among other insects?

Damsel bugs are small insects that are typically less than 1/2 inch in length.

They are often mistaken for other insects, such as assassin bugs or stink bugs, but can be identified by their slender bodies and long, thin legs.

Damsel bugs are also distinctive in their coloration, which can range from brown to green to yellow.

They have piercing-sucking mouthparts that they use to feed on other insects.

What natural predators do damsel bugs have?

Damsel bugs have a number of natural predators, including spiders, birds, and other insects.

They are also susceptible to parasitism by certain wasps and flies, which lay their eggs inside the bodies of damsel bugs.
